## Deployment

The spoolerette service handles print-job queuing for all Fenwick Labs office sites. It ships as a single container and runs behind the internal gateway; two replicas are sufficient for normal load. Deploys go through the standard pipeline — merge to main, wait for the build, then promote from staging. Rollbacks are just a re-promote of the previous tag. Before promoting, confirm the environment matches the expected settings. The current configuration values are as follows.

deployment values, yagef-yawip:
ELIOX_PIN=5303
ELIOX_METRICS_HOST=metrics.eliox.paliqworks.corp
ELIOX_LOG_LEVEL=error
ELIOX_TENANT=praiel

Onboarding: Vexalon Admin Dashboard — Dark Mode. Theme state is stored server-side per operator account, not in localStorage, to keep audit trails consistent. The theme service reads palette overrides from a signed config bundle fetched at login. No inline styles are injected; CSP stays strict. Review the theme-fetch endpoint for cache headers before sign-off. The service authenticates to the config store using a token set in the env file. The following line supplies that credential.

secret setting of hafog-bagaf: RELAY_SECRET3=b88

## Account Recovery: Receipt Mailer

The Lanternbox donation-receipt mailer runs under its own service account. If that account locks out after failed rotations, receipts stop sending within minutes, so treat recovery as urgent. New folks: follow the standard unlock flow in the ops console, then verify a test receipt. The unlock prompt accepts the passphrase below.

recovery phrase for fajeg-faduf: briath-casdor-julvan

## 2.8.0 — Changed defaults

Heads-up for the security folks: Shrinkwrench now strips EXIF metadata by default and refuses to follow symlinks outside the batch root. Parallel workers dropped from 16 to 4 to avoid the memory spikes Oddny flagged. Nothing else sneaky, promise. For reference, the new default configuration shipped with this release is shown below.

settings of yawif-yafop:
[druys]
port = 9000
region = south-3
host = druys.zemvarsoft.internal
team = frador
timeout_ms = 3000
retries = 4